GJA sets up committees to strengthen it


General News of Tuesday, 4 February 2020Source: Ghananewsagency.orgGJA sets up committees to strengthen itThe Ghana Journalists Association (GJA)The Ghana Journalists Association (GJA) has constituted a number of committees geared towards making it more vibrant. The committees will be inaugurated by Ambassador Kabral Blay-Amihere, a former President of the GJA, and former Chairman of the National Media Commission (NMC), on Wednesday, February 5. A statement signed Kofi Yeboah, the General Secretary, said the Committees included an 11-member Constitution Review Committee (CRC) chaired by Samson Lardy Anyenini, a private legal practitioner, and broadcaster. Pursuant to Article 30 of the GJA Constitution, the National Executive has also constituted specified committees for the effective administration of the Association. The Professional Development Committee chaired by Linda Asante-Agyei, Vice President of the GJA, would among other roles, be promoting capacity-building and professional development of members of the Association.
